Stock Market grows 600 points in first trading session

KARACHI: The Pakistan Stock Exchange (PSX) has seen a strong recovery for almost two weeks now. With the exception of sporadic declines in the last fortnight, the index remains positive.

On Friday, the benchmark KSE-100 opened at 61,914.34 points and closed with a gain of 901 points at 62,815.81 points. On Monday, the stock market opened with a sharp gain of around 600 points and was hovering around 63,393.81 points by 11:00 AM.

While the increase in the index came from several sectors, indicating positive momentum in the market as a whole, the E&P sector appeared to be one of the main contributors to this gain.
